APA PsycInfo® indexes and provides abstracts for international literature on psychological research and its applications. Source types include peer-reviewed journals, books and chapters, dissertations, conference proceedings, and more.
PsycARTICLES contains full-text, peer-reviewed scholarly and scientific articles from journals published by the American Psychological Association, the APA Educational Publishing Foundation, the Canadian Psychological Association, and Hogrefe & Huber.
ProQuest Psychology Journals indexes 300 academic journals in psychology and related fields. Updated daily.
